I wanted to share a couple of handmade German postcards with original drawings made by soldiers in the front. One infantry & the other artillery. Both dated 1915.
Lots of details including a biplane flying over the trench... Would love to get these translated!

Nice cards! This picture was drawn with ink and pencil by Max Weise (Gren. Reg. 100) on the back of his Feldpostkarte, also dated 1915.

The writing on the lower part of the first card says "Sincere greetings from the front from your coachman".

The second: "Greetings from Minden sends to you, dear H., your friend Hans. How is the I.. doing? Please write to me. I am now in the (..?) battery. Hopefully I will get some vacation some time. Good by, your friend Hans.
